What is MyMedicare? It’s a new voluntary patient registration program that’s different to myGov and My health Record. MyMedicare is designed to help connect you with your local health clinic or practice in the Medicare system so you can get better care.

Why should I register? By registering in MyMedicare, you’re helping to provide better access to funding for your doctor or health service, which helps them provide higher quality care for you. Registering in MyMedicare also means you may be able to access other benefits like new longer telephone calls. More funding will also be available for your clinic or practice to provide longer telehealth consultations if you’re under 16, a pensioner or have a concession card. 

Does MyMedicare affect my CTG payments or annual free health check? No. If your register in MyMedicare, your closing the Gap Co-payment Program payments will stay the same and you will still receive your 715 Health Check free every year. 

Is registering hard? Registering in MyMedicare is easy. You can register through your Medicare online account or Express Plus Medicare mobile app. Or, you can ask your local clinic or practice for a registration form to fill out and they can help you complete your registration. Either way, your details are kept private and safe.
